Lagos State Football Association Slams Life Ban On Osondu Martins

The Lagos State Football Association rose from its emergency congress held online August 24, 2025, with the unanimous decision to slam a life ban on the embattled and sacked Badagry Divisional Football Association Chairman, Osondu Martins over a plethora of fraudulent activities, gross misconduct and abuse of office.
The communique it issued after it’s congress and signed by the Secretary of the association, Mrs. Vera Hycient Okechukwu, read thus;
1.The Lagos State Football Association thanks His Excellency, Governor Babajide Sanwo-Olu for his continuous support to football development and growth.
2.The Lagos State Football Association extends its gratitude to the Lagos State Sports Commission for their support for youth and women football development.
3. The Congress places a life ban on Dr. Osondu Martins, the former Chairman of Badagry Divisional Football Association, from engaging on all football activities for engaging in fraud, sexual assault, trafficking in minors and for violating Article 20 sub section 3c, of the 2023 LSFA Statutes as amended.
4. The Congress further imposes an indefinite suspension on all the members of the Badagry Divisional Football Association from all football activities, for violating the above section of the statutes.
5. The Congress approves the appointment of a care taker committee to run the affairs of the Badagry Divisional Football Association, pending a bye-election.
